As a Senior Data Engineer, you'll be at the forefront of our Databricks-based data platform. You'll architect, design and manage our datalake infrastructure, automated deployments across multiple workspaces, pipelines, and workflows using Databricks SQL, Python notebooks, and Delta Live Tables (DLT). Your expertise will ensure smooth data operations by tracking down and resolving issues within Databricks notebooks and codebase.

Requirements

We are looking for individuals with strong problem-solving skills, attention to detail, and excellent communication and collaboration abilities. An analytical mindset is essential, along with the ability to adapt to changing requirements and work in a small team in a fast-paced environment.

  • Proven experience as a Senior Data Engineer, with a focus on Databricks and Azure, is essential. Proficiency in Python and SQL, strong knowledge of Spark, and experience with automated deployment tools like Azure DevOps and Terraform are required.
  • Familiarity with Azure Data Lake Storage is crucial and the Databricks, platform including unity-catalog. We are looking for a T-shaped data engineer who is happy to work on all aspects of the data platform. A passion for using technology and data to impact others is highly valued.
  • Knowledge of new features being introduced by Databricks and Microsoft, and how implementation of such features could benefit an organisation.
  • You will work with Databricks, including Workflows/Jobs, DLT Pipelines, Delta Live Tables (DLT), automated deployment, architecture, and security.
  • Programming languages and tools such as Python, PySpark, Pandas, Pytest, and SQL will be used.
  • You will be involved in data modelling concepts like schema design and ETL/ELT processes.
  • The role involves working with cloud technologies, specifically Azure, and using version control systems like Git. CI/CD pipelines and collaboration tools such as Azure ADO, Slack, and Teams.
